Wednesday, June 17, 2009
Our Bubbling Brook is a Raging River
After 10 days of sporadic rain and thunderstorms our cute little brook is a raging river. We could hear the water from our house, not a usual occurrence. The rain hasn't slowed down construction of our house, but I do worry about all that moisture that went straight down into our foundation earthbox. Hopefully the water will drain down though the sand and find it's way through the joints in the insulation. We did install a vapor barrier on top of the earthbox, so the moisture should not come up into the slab. Last week the mechanical subs were busy laying drain lines, water lines, electrical conduit, and radiant tubing which will all be within a 5" concrete slab. The picture above shows Oslo next to the radiant tubing manifolds (protected inside the OSB boxes) and the water lines coming up into the mechanical room. The smaller manifold box contains the tubing for the earthbox (it's actually not smaller, it's lower because it's within the sandbed). The PEX tubing that crosses the other lines will actually house a slab temperature sensor. The slab was skillfully poured yesterday by our concrete subcontractor. Those guys (Design Concrete from Danbury, CT) knew how to work with concrete! Our slab is so smooth and even - the floor is going to look great after we stain it. The kids loved watching the concrete trucks and all the different spreading/float tools the guys used. Then, of course, the obligatory hand print in the concrete floor was the highlight!
Today the carpenters started the interior framing; installing the beams, posts, and floor trusses for the second level. The glu-lam beams and posts in the kitchen and living area will be exposed - we'll sand and treat them with oil to bring out the color. Things are moving really fast now.

Sunday, May 24, 2009
Nothing like a good foundation

(Jeremy) A busy week indeed. The foundation was excavated, footings and drain lines were installed and Superior Walls delivered and installed the precast foundation. All that was done Monday and Tuesday! From there we ran into a snag of needing a lot more fill to backfill around the foundation than originally estimated. Fortunately our new neighbor, Troy, was quick to point out a huge mound of fill he needed removed from his property and voila, problem solved (oh, and an additional $3500 for the excavator to supply the machinery and equipment). We're getting very familiar with change orders from the GC!
So on Wednesday he started breaking up the fill and bringing it to the site. We decided to have them install a layer of gravel inside the foundation over the dirt to prevent any capillary action into the 3" of rigid insulation above. The insulation was then installed over the entire area inside the foundation - two layers of 1.5" rigid foam insulation (EPS - Encapsulated Polystyrene), with the joints staggered for better thermal barrier. We also had them install an additional two inches of insulation against the inside of the foundation walls. This was in addition to the 1" of rigid insulation that was installed in the factory. So what are we doing with all this insulation inside our foundation? We're creating a huge heat sink under the house. This "earthbox" as we're referring to it, is 3' of sand directly under the slab. On Friday, they brought in the sand and put 18" of it into our foundation walls (on top of the insulation) and compacted it well. On Saturday, Karann and I spent a good part of the day laying down 1200 linear feet of radiant tubing (7/8" PEX). We read the installation manual from Radiant Floor Company and designed the three 400 foot loops the night before. We were surprised how easy it was (although hard on the backs and knees). Monday, our heating contractor will pressure test the system and on Tuesday the building inspector will inspect everything allowing the excavator to install and compact the remaining 18" of sand. The first major component of our home complete.

This weekend we will be going out to the building site with our compass and locating "true south" so the house can be oriented in the optimal position for passive and active solar. In CT, true south (not magnetic south) is facing approximately 14 degrees toward the east of magnetic south. So we will basically rotate the house to the east slightly to get the best sun.
Today, we received all our radiant flooring supplies from the Radiant Flooring Company in Vermont. We decided to go with their design for the solar-assist radiant space heating and domestic hot water system. Jeremy and I felt the most comfortable with their design and it utilizes evacuated tube solar collectors, which we really wanted to incorporate in our house. They are much more efficient, especially on cold or cloudy days, making them a good choice for Connecticut.

We decided that because the fine details of the heating and plumbing systems are still evolving, it would be better for us to retain control of those portions. We also have spent quite a bit of time on the windows, so I wanted to stay in charge of the window order, in hopes of preventing errors. Because the window rough openings are cut into the SIP panels at the factory, we had to make sure that the window order was set and that the SIP construction plans matched with the window specs. Anderson windows have so many options available (probably close to 20 option categories) that it is easy to make mistakes on the order.
